Just 5 mins drive to the beautiful clean sandy beaches of Peniscola. The South Beach is smaller, curved, and very shallow - ideal for children - lined with pavement cafes and restaurants – continue a little further towards the mountains (another 5 mins drive) are lots of pebbled coves similar to the English Cornish coastline.
The port and castle are situated between the 2 beaches. Take a wander around the cobbled streets of the old-town or go to the post when the fishing boats are coming in to buy fresh fish and seafood for the BBQ.
The North Beach has a very long (approx 3-4km) attractive tree lined promenade and all usual beach facilities, watersports and restaurants etc.

HOW TO GET HERE
The nearest airport is Reus (to the North) - very easy for car hire and approx 1 hr 10 mins drive. Valencia is the next nearest (to the South) - also very easy airport and approx 1 hour 20 mins drive. Or use Barcelona airport - approx 1 hour 40 mins drive.
Whichever airport just get onto the Autopista A7/E15 and get off at the Peniscola exit (no. 43) and it's less than 10 mins into town and the apartment.
THINGS TO DO?
To the north - 10 mins drive to BENICARLO and 20 mins to VINAROS, both working towns with beaches and ports or marinas, well worth visiting.
To the south ALCOSSEBRE, a pretty tourist resort with a marina and lovely beaches.
CASTELLON and TARRAGONA are the nearest large towns and both are worth a visit.
40 mins drive north is the DELTA del EBRO - superb almost deserted sandy beaches, rice fields, flamingos, a birdwatchers paradise and lots and lots of fishing.
Or head inland to the orange and olive groves, maybe CERVERA DEL MAESTRE, SAN MATEO, COVES del VINROMA and lots more traditional villages for lunch and a wander round.
GOLF Panoramica - a very prestigious resort designed by Bernhard Langher (I know I have spelt this wrong)! is approx 40 mins drive, situated inland in the orange groves, a lovely drive.
Nearest SKI-ING is Teruel - 2 hours drive.
